The purpose of this project is to systematically map the locations of mud ejections. Warming of the Arctic in recent years has led to changes in the active layer (layer above the permafrost that freezes and thaws seasonally) and uppermost permafrost. In particular, thick active layer formation thaws near surface ground ice. This addition of moisture, as well as infiltration from late season precipitation, results in high pore-water pressures (PWPs) at the base of the active layer and the formation of pressurized sediment slurries called mud ejections. These features are not well documented in literature, but could represent areas where subsurface porewater pressures are potentially hazardous (Holloway, J.E., Lamoureux, S.F., Montross, S.N., and Lafrenire, M.: Climate and terrain characteristics linked to mud ejection occurrence in the Canadian High Arctic, Permafrost Periglac. DOI: 10.1002/ppp.1870, 2016.).
